This program optimizes the training of prospective airline pilots by offering early exposure to multi-crew/multi-engine operations, full motion simulator training, crew resource management, and threat and error management. Current JetBlue crewmembers who have a passion for flying, are qualified as a pilot, in possession of satisfactory flight experience, and want to transfer to a full-time pilot position can use the Transfer Gateway.
